Most enterprises work in competition with one another, striving to outdo their peers with better service or better products. Utilities, on the other hand, work collectively with other utilities, sharing new ideas, and techniques to deliver optimal service to their respective communities.  

This unique situation is being tested in our changing world, where climate change is creating more frequent and more severe crisis scenarios—power outages caused by severe storms, cold snaps that cripple grids, or wildfires that destroy distribution assets as they threaten lives.  

Utility camaraderie is more critical than ever. And as outage recovery becomes more challenging, our approaches to these partnerships must evolve as well.  

Modern utilities are embracing smarter strategies related to mutual aid—the descriptor for scenarios in which utilities partner with emergency-response teams and solution providers and other utilities to build teams that can rapidly, efficiently overcome dangerous outage events. This partnership takes the form of shared best practices and processes, shared teams of skilled personnel, shared assets and vehicles.
